Impressive! To cut K400, I simply use secateurs. It is important to get the sort with only one sharp blade. That is, they have one sharp blade that strikes against a blunt "finger" which is a few mm wide. Then it is the case of simply a case of sitting down with the K400 flowing over your lap, and s...
